I got to spend some time on this project today. I was able to remove the part of the airbag that inflates the bag for my piece of mind. It turns out the clockspring from the original wheel fit onto the new one with little modification. Just a little grinding of the wheel frame to make room for the connector. With that mounted up I was able to get the horn and the cruise working. As far as the radio controls go im going to have to get a little more creative. I will need the expedtion clockspring and something called and swi-jack, check out ebay. But thats for another day. Im happy now with the way it is. I have some pics to post up. It looks COOL. Not a bad upgrade for 30 bucks.
